Practical Guidance for Perfect Results
Choosing the right creative font is just the first step. To get the most out of this design, consider a few practical points. First, evaluate the project fit. The flowing nature of a script font is perfect for names, short phrases, and monograms. For longer blocks of text on fabric, pairing it with a simple, clean sans serif font for secondary information creates a strong visual hierarchy and maintains readability.
The download includes extensive options—186 letters in various sizes. The provided stitch count and dimension summaries for "A" and "a" are a helpful starting point, but always review the full PDF guide. This allows you to plan your design layout accurately, ensuring the text fits your hoop size and that stitch densities are appropriate for your chosen fabric. Testing is non-negotiable. Stitch a sample on the same type of fabric you plan to use. This simple step lets you check thread tension, stabilizer needs, and the final legibility of the embroidered text.
